1960s Sitcom “Karen” Captures SoCal Vibes with Beach Boys Theme Song

In 1965, the sitcom Karen hit the airwaves, offering a fresh take on the life of an independent Southern California teenager navigating the vibrant culture of the era. With its sunny setting and youthful spirit, the show quickly became a fan favorite, further bolstered by the Beach Boys, who lent their iconic surf sound to the catchy theme song. Karen not only reflected the carefree lifestyle of the 1960s but also became a memorable part of pop culture, thanks in part to the musical contributions of one of the decade’s most beloved bands.
